cDNA from Nicotiana tabacum encoding PMT is introduced into the genome of a scopolamine-producing Hyoscyamus niger mediated by the disarmed Agrobacterium tumefaciens strain C58C1, which also carries Agrobacterium rhizogenes Ri plasmid pRiA4, and expressed under the control of the CaMV 35S promoter. Hairy root lines transformed with pmt present 5fold higher PMT activity than the control, and the methylputrescine levels of the resulting engineered hairy roots increase up to 5fold compared to the control and wild-type roots, but no increase in tropane alkaloids measured. After methyl jasmonate treatment, a considerable increase of PMTase and endogenous H6Hase as well as an increase in scopolamine content is found either in the transgenic hairy roots or the control |
